自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(14)
  • 收藏
  • 关注

原创 JavaScript对象基础及作用域和表达式

创建对象的方法1.var 变量名 = new Object 等同于 var 变量名={}2.对象,是大括号包裹起来的key-value 形式的数据格式3.key 与value 之间是冒号分隔,多个key-value 之间逗号分隔4.对象中可以定义任何值var obj2={ name:"张三", jump:function(){ ...

2019-07-04 19:14:01 114

原创 JavaScript操作符

一元操作符递增递减操作符递增递减操作符分为前置型和后置型前置型递增递减(++a --a),先算后用后置型递增递减(a++ a–),先用后算逻辑操作符1.逻辑非(!):结果一定是布尔类型,不是布尔类型的按照规则转换为布尔类型2.逻辑或(&&):结果的类型不固定,具有短路效应,第一个值为false时,直接返回第一个值,反之返回第二个值3.逻辑或(| |):结果的类型不固...

2019-07-04 19:13:29 80

原创 JavaScript数据类型

JavaScript数据类型原始类型和引用类型原始类型有:数字、字符串、布尔值、null(空)、undefined(未定义),原始类型都存储在栈内存,可以即取即用引用类型有:对象、函数、数组等,引用类型都存储在堆内存,需要先获取堆地址之后再到栈内存取用**注意:**原始类型的值都是不可改变的JavaScript中 typeof 操作符typeof操作符可以获取变量的数据类型“unde...

2019-07-03 20:17:16 101

原创 JavaScript基础

五大浏览器及其内核: chrome:Webkit–>blink(现在是blink啦)FireFox:Geckosafari:webkitopera: prestoIE:TridentJavaScript的写法:和CSS相同,都有行内、内联、外联三种形式。JavaScript的三大核心:ECMAScript(java基础规范)DOM(文档对象模型)BOM(浏览器对象模型)J...

2019-06-25 20:28:20 72

原创 java小记10

StringBuffer1.StringBuffer的构造方法:* public StringBuffer():无参构造方法* public StringBuffer(int capacity):指定容量的字符串缓冲区对象* public StringBuffer(String str):指定字符串内容的字符串缓冲区对象2.StringBuffer的方法:* public int ca...

2019-06-22 19:01:31 68

原创 java小记09

抽象类抽象方法:就是加上abstract关键字,然后去掉大括号,直接分号结束。抽象类:抽象方法所在的类,必须是抽象类才行。在class之前写上abstract即可。如何使用抽象类和抽象方法:不能直接创建new抽象类对象。必须用一个子类来继承抽象父类。非抽象子类必须覆盖重写抽象父类当中所有的抽象方法。覆盖重写(实现):子类去掉抽象方法的abstract关键字,然后补上方法体大括号。...

2019-06-22 19:00:04 64

原创 Java小记08

static关键字如果一个成员变量使用了static关键字,那么这个变量不再属于对象自己,而是属于所在的类(可以在类中被直接调用)。多个对象共享同一份数据。在类中声明,没有static叫做成员变量在类中声明,有static叫做类变量一旦使用static修饰成员方法,那么这就成为了静态方法。静态方法不属于对象,而是属于类的。如果没有static关键字,那么必须首先创建对象,然后通过对象才能...

2019-06-22 18:58:26 116

原创 java小记07

引用类型数组和ArrayListlist中只能装引用数据类型,不能装基本数据类型Number类基本数据类型 包装类byte Byteshort Shortint Integer(特殊)long Longfloat Floatdouble Dou...

2019-06-21 20:41:11 84

原创 java小记06

成员变量和局部变量的区别1.在类中的位置不同成员变量:类中,方法外局部变量:方法中或者方法声明上(形式参数)2.作用范围不一样成员变量:类中局部变量:方法中3.初始化值的不同成员变量:有默认值局部变量:没有默认值。必须先定义,赋值,最后使用4.在内存中的位置不同成员变量:堆内存局部变量:栈内存5.生命周期不同成员变量:随着对象的创建而存在,随着对象的消失而消失局部变量...

2019-06-05 20:43:26 141

原创 java小记05

数组变量:只能存储一个数值数组:可以存储多个数值(数组是一个对象)创建数组的格式:数组类型 [] 数组名称 = new 数组类型 [数组长度]int [] array = new int [2] ;使用静态初始化数组的时候,格式还可以省略一下。标准格式:数据类型[] 数组名称 = new 数据类型[] { 元素1, 元素2, … };省略格式(静态初始化):数据类型[] 数组名称...

2019-06-05 20:42:42 145

原创 java小记04

调用方法的三种形式:1.直接调用:直接写方法名调用public static void main(String[] args) { print();}public static void print() { System.out.println("方法被调用");}2.调用方法,在方法前面定义变量,接收方法返回值public static void main(S...

2019-06-05 20:41:11 127

原创 java小记03

for循环内定义的变量只在循环内存在,跳出循环后消失。for循环、while循环、dowhile循环的区别:如果条件未满足过,for和while循环执行0次,dowhile循环执行1次。能确定次数的循环建议使用for循环,否则多使用while循环。switch中可以装byte,short,int,char,enum,string六种类型的数据。switch中case具有穿透性,每个case...

2019-06-05 20:40:26 115

原创 java小记02

数据类型不同时会进行数据转换自动类型转换(隐式):系统自动进行转换由小类型到大类型强制类型转换(手动):不会进行自动转换,需要手动转换由大类型到小类型数据大于类型容量会发生数据溢出byte、short、char在进行算数运算的时候会自动转换提升为int类型,再进行计算。ASCII码:0对应的48;A对应的65;a对应的97。char定义的值如果直接打印就是对应的字符,如果进行运算...

2019-05-23 21:59:05 60

原创 java小记01

标识符(类名、变量名、方法名):自己定义组成方式:数字、字母、下划线、美元符号不能由数字开头不能与关键字同名类的命名:大驼峰式命名(首字母大写,后面每个单词首字母也大写) eg:HelloWorld 变量的命名:小驼峰式命名(首字母小写,后面每个单词首字母也大写) eg:myHabbitGood方法的命名:(同变量的命名,后面跟一对小括号)eg:main()“”(字符串):可...

2019-05-23 21:55:06 76

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除